Thursday Potato boats with corn
These were served by request and they remain one of my son's favourite meals, even after all these years! Not fancy, but easy and just good. Cook 2-3 wieners per person (we like Schneider's Red Hots). I usually boil them for 5 minutes. Split them partway open down the middle and spread with regular mustard. Top with mashed potatoes followed by sliced cheddar cheese. Bake in the oven for approximately 15 minutes at 350 F.
